Ceragon Networks Announces Q1 2025 Financial Results
Ceragon Networks Ltd. (NASDAQ: CRNT), a premier provider of wireless connectivity solutions, recently published its first-quarter financial results for the year 2025. The report disclosed a revenue figure reaching
$88.7 million, marking a
0.2% increase compared to the previous year’s quarter. Despite facing some challenges, Ceragon demonstrated resilience in its financial performance and strategic advances in its market approach.
Key Financial Highlights
For the quarter that concluded on
March 31, 2025, several financial metrics stood out:
- - Operating income stood at a loss of $1.1 million based on GAAP measures, while a notable non-GAAP operating profit was reported at $4.5 million.
- - Net income also reflected a loss of $1.0 million on a GAAP basis, contrasting with a net income of $2.6 million provided by non-GAAP accounting methods.
- - Notably, the earnings per share (EPS) were ($0.01) for GAAP and $0.03 reframed under non-GAAP reporting, highlighting the variations in financial performance from different accounting perspectives.
Business Highlights
Ceragon's business showed promise in key markets, where new bookings reached a record since early 2024:
- - India contributed to nearly 48% of the bookings, showcasing robust demand in the region.
- - North America also experienced sequential improvements, with the highest bookings recorded since Q1 2024 alongside a fruitful integration of the recently acquired company, E2E Technologies.
- - The EMEA region saw positive rebounds, especially in Africa, bolstered by enhanced private network solutions.

Financial Outlook
For the remainder of 2025, Ceragon maintains a optimistic forecast of revenues estimated between
$390 million to $430 million, inclusive of contributions from the E2E acquisition. Management anticipates non-GAAP operating margins to maintain a steady rate of at least
10% at the lower end of the revenue guidance, focusing on achieving free cash flow growth over the previous year.
Cash Flow Insights
The firm reported cash and equivalents totaling
$27.7 million by the end of the first quarter, a decrease from
$35.3 million noted in the previous quarter as of December 31, 2024. Such fluctuations in financial health can inform future operational strategies and investments.
